Handover note — shift change

For the incoming drivers' coordinator: the replacement lock for the Wexbridge office safe arrived this morning from Corran Locksmiths. It's boxed and sealed in the secure cupboard, tagged for the afternoon run. The old lock stays here for disposal — don't send it along. Locksmith expects delivery before four. When the courier collects the box, apply the instruction below.

dispatch memo: the istwyn norwyn courier leaves the lamael kaswyn briwyn tamix jorael gorix zoreth holir ledger at gate 3079 under passcode 677723

**Leadership Review Briefing — Loyalty Programme Overhaul**

For the incoming director: the Sundrift Rewards programme is being rebuilt after member engagement fell for three consecutive quarters. The redesign replaces points with tiered benefits, simplifies redemption, and integrates the Orlo app. Pilot results in the Dareth region show a twelve percent uplift in repeat purchases. The commercial plan underpinning the full rollout is described below.

management briefing: Headcount on the Belix team goes from 60 to 93 by the end of November. Gross margin on Belix came in at 23 percent against a plan of 47 percent.

CI note: the chattr-gateway service was flooding pipeline logs, so we enabled 5% sampling on INFO-level output in the Verdanta CI stage. Security-relevant events (authz denials, token refresh failures) are exempt from sampling and always emitted in full. No audit trail fields were dropped; only duplicate heartbeat lines are affected. The sampled run that validated this config is identified by the token below.

build token for tajeg-bajep: htk14_409ba9df6b8acb